Biography

Advertising studies at the Ecole des Beaux-arts de Montreal. Start the book edition company 'Les Editions de l'hexagone' with the poet Gaston Miron where he wrote litterature and cinema's reviews. In 1955, he began working in graphic arts at Radio-Canada still writing reviews in some newspaper. He is engaged as a researcher at the Office national du film du Canada in 1960. It's not long before he becane a director (1961) in documentaries. He create his first fiction film in 1964 with a short film Solange dans nos campagnes. He likes working with his consort as his leading actress; ex. Carole Laure or Chloé Sainte-Marie
